Pleomorphic Adenoma: Symptoms, Causes, Diagnosis, and Treatment Options
Pleomorphic adenoma is the most common type of tumor that develops in the salivary glands, especially in the parotid gland. Even though most of these tumors are benign (non-cancerous), they still require proper medical attention. If left untreated, they can grow larger and sometimes turn into cancer. What Is a Parotid Tumor? Symptoms, Diagnosis, and Surgical Treatment
A parotid tumor refers to an abnormal growth or neoplasm that develops in the parotid gland. The parotid gland is the largest of the salivary glands in the human body and plays an important role in producing saliva, which helps with digestion and oral health.
